Output 1751795e9b191abbf6501332349c5d6bb9345626dc68cc4d0ed66abfde295a8a:0

value
1525506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f3d966a316c42e9a03abe901418aed8436eea4f OP_EQUAL
address
3BqCi1rJBqAroVoGiFpz8VKYa74QwRLuWk
transaction
1751795e9b191abbf6501332349c5d6bb9345626dc68cc4d0ed66abfde295a8a
spent
true